Summary
The bill establishes the New Homes for New Mexico program, run by the state mortgage finance authority, to offer interest‑free loans of up to $50,000 (or $75,000 in high‑cost counties) to eligible first‑time homebuyers. Buyers must earn less than 120 % of the area median income and use the home as their primary residence. The law also sets builder requirements, a competitive bidding process, and earmarks $25 million to fund the program.
